]> git.sur5r.net Git - u-boot/blobdiff - arch/powerpc/lib/board.c
bootstage: Replace show_boot_progress/error() with bootstage_...()
[u-boot] / arch / powerpc / lib / board.c
index 35992aed9078eeba075cde9a378d8af2664c20b5..d5b75e5fbd4b3fe2440e85889cb8cff02df93d13 100644 (file)
@@ -629,9 +629,6 @@ void board_init_r(gd_t *id, ulong dest_addr)
        bd_t *bd;
        ulong malloc_start;
 
-#if defined(CONFIG_SYS_FLASH_CHECKSUM) || defined(CONFIG_CMD_NET)
-       char *s;
-#endif
 #ifndef CONFIG_SYS_NO_FLASH
        ulong flash_size;
 #endif
@@ -1024,7 +1021,7 @@ void board_init_r(gd_t *id, ulong dest_addr)
         */
        {
                ulong pram = 0;
-               uchar memsz[32];
+               char memsz[32];
 
 #ifdef CONFIG_PRAM
                pram = getenv_ulong("pram", 10, CONFIG_PRAM);
@@ -1035,9 +1032,8 @@ void board_init_r(gd_t *id, ulong dest_addr)
                pram += (LOGBUFF_LEN + LOGBUFF_OVERHEAD) / 1024;
 #endif
 #endif
-               sprintf((char *) memsz, "%ldk",
-                       (bd->bi_memsize / 1024) - pram);
-               setenv("mem", (char *) memsz);
+               sprintf(memsz, "%ldk", (bd->bi_memsize / 1024) - pram);
+               setenv("mem", memsz);
        }
 #endif
 
@@ -1068,7 +1064,7 @@ void board_init_r(gd_t *id, ulong dest_addr)
 void hang(void)
 {
        puts("### ERROR ### Please RESET the board ###\n");
-       show_boot_progress(-30);
+       bootstage_error(BOOTSTAGE_ID_NEED_RESET);
        for (;;)
                ;
 }